We Do Not Offer Legal Advice
Our services are limited to the execution of notarial acts and courier/document handling as listed above. We do not prepare legal documents, interpret documents, explain legal effects, or advise clients on legal matters. Any guidance we provide is strictly procedural and within the bounds of notarial duties under Florida law.
We are not attorneys, and no legal advice or legal opinion will be provided under any circumstance.
If you are unsure about the purpose, content, or consequences of any document you intend to notarize, you are strongly encouraged to seek assistance from a licensed attorney before proceeding.
Client Responsibilities
By scheduling an appointment or using our services, you acknowledge and accept the following:
You are solely responsible for completing all documents prior to notarization, with no blank spaces.
You understand that notarization does not make a document legally valid or enforceable.
You agree to provide proper, valid identification as required by Florida law.
If your document lacks notarial wording, it is your responsibility to select the appropriate certificate (e.g., acknowledgment or jurat). We can explain the difference but cannot choose one for you.
You assume all responsibility for the content and use of the notarized document.
